> I have a brand new installation on a frontend with Mythubuntu 14.04 on
> it. Everything is running fine, except the "Exit and Shutdown" and "Exit
> and Reboot" commands do nothing. I have Googled, browsed the Mythbuntu
> forums, to no avail. Can anyone shed any light on where I should start
> looking to get these working again?

Make sure that the user that runs the mythfrontend has permission to
execute reboot/shutdown. You will probably need to add a line like this to
/etc/suders:
mythtv ALL = NOPASSWD: /sbin/reboot, /sbin/halt, /sbin/shutdown
This assumes that "mythtv" is the user that runs mythfrontend. And the
proper way to edit /etc/suders is:
sudo visudo
